355ml can. Minimally cloudy, orange, golden colour with average to huge, frothy, slowly osteoporosing, minimally lacing, white head. Slightly zesty, citrusy fruity, minimally floral and piney, hoppy aroma, slightly biscuity, pale malty background, hints of grapefruit, a touch of lemon, grapefruit rind, minimally doughy yeasty overtones with a touch of brioche. Taste is sweet-ish, minimally biscuity, pale malty, mildly bitter, citrusy fruity, slightly floral and minimally piney hoppy, hints of pink grapefruit, lemon, some grapefruit rind, mild zesty bitterness, a touch of brioche.
Creamy-watery texture, smooth and soft palate, medium to fine, dense, mildly prickly carbonation.
Nice body, nice zesty bitterness - decent.

Hazy amber with a few particles on the bottom of the glass. About one finger of white head, ok lacing and some retention. Smells of biscuity malts with slight caramel, delicate citrus and some piney/resinous hops. Reasonably intense. Taste has a sweet malts base of biscuits and caramel, a kind of soft citric feel and a finish that shows piney hoppy notes despite being actually balanced in terms of sweetness/bitterness. Overall i would say medium to high sweet and medium bitter. Perhaps not super-clean and vivid, slightly chewy. Light bodied with average carbonation, goes down smooth and easy. Overall surely ok but it felt a little tired. Bbf says december 2018, so i suppose it was bottled on december 2017, which as fresh as you can get it here. Possibly not treated the best way.

This pours from 12oz bottle a hazy light gold with a huge head of foam that shrinks but stays for the entire session as a good 1/4" layer and there's plenty of lacing.
The smell is dominated by citrusy hops with a small side order of malt and, oh, there's a fruity bit that I'm just picking up.Kind of reminds me of fresh plums. It's pretty darned nice.
The taste is *very* tasty. The first thing I note is an abundance of citrus with a dash of grass and a more than ample malt character that gives this Ale really good balance. Good stuff! After each sip and swallow, I smack my mouth because the finish actually ends up on a sweetish note...I love how AV makes this beer so smooth and tasty and so bloody well balanced. I could put a few of these away with no problem at all. Very drinkable and I'd have no hesitation in recommending it!
